Heimat Distillers Diamond Ramero Rum Single Cask Riesling 2018
Sipped neat, this is an experiment: Guyana Diamond rum finished in a German Riesling cask, and the wine cask really runs the show. Expect dry, tannic and herbal, with juniper-like spice, a touch of caramel and coconut, and a distinctly sour, "very different" wine edge. Several tasters called it a bold idea that's cleanly made but doesn't quite land — interesting more than lovable.

How does Heimat Distillers Diamond Ramero Rum Single Cask Riesling 2018 taste?
Aggregated from 20 community reviews.
Dry, herbal Guyana with a sour Riesling twist Most find it a well-made curiosity: dry, tannic and wine-driven, but a bit unbalanced and short on complexity. A few enjoyed the Riesling twist; most saw a fair experiment, not a favorite.

Review by Kevin Sorensen 🇩🇰
09.03.2023 Having a few samples at home. Colour Medium dark in colour. Nose Fresh, dried fruit, light wood, spice, faint chocolate, faint caramel, clove. Palate Warm, round, light wood, faint smoke, raisin, light chocolate, faint earthy, light caramel, light herbal, medium dry. Finish Medium long, fresh, medium dry, dried fruit, light chocolate, faint coconut, light herbal, spice. Needs to rest for a while to really open up properly.
